First Question (How many necessities of life are there?):
The basic necessities of life (for survival) are typically considered to be four: water, air, food, and shelter. So the correct option is the one with "four".
The four essential necessities for life are water (for hydration), air (for respiration), food (for energy/nutrition), and shelter (for protection from elements and safety). Shoes, transportation, CO2 (in excess is harmful), a car, or a phone are not essential life necessities. So the correct option is "water, air, food, shelter".
